What Is RTP and Why It Matters

Return to Player (RTP) is one of the most important metrics for online slot enthusiasts. It represents the percentage of wagered money a slot machine returns to players over time. If a slot has a 96% RTP, it means that for every $100 wagered, players can expect to win back $96 on average.

How RTP Works

RTP isn’t calculated per session or per player—it’s a long-term average across millions of spins. This means that in the short term, you might win big or lose everything. Understanding this distinction helps players manage expectations and avoid chasing losses.

Most online casinos display RTP information in the game’s details or help section. Look for this transparency when choosing where to play, as higher RTPs generally favor the player.

Choosing High-RTP Slots

Slots typically range from 85% to 98% RTP. Games with 96% or higher are considered player-friendly. While RTP doesn’t guarantee wins, it does influence your theoretical long-term results.

When selecting games, compare RTPs alongside other factors like volatility and bonus features. Low volatility slots offer frequent small wins, while high volatility games provide bigger payouts but less frequently.

Responsible Gaming First

Always remember that online slots are games of chance. While understanding RTP helps you make informed decisions, it shouldn’t encourage excessive gambling. Set a budget you can afford to lose, take regular breaks, and never chase losses.
